Update On Marburg In Angola

The World Health Organization has reported that the death toll in Angola due to Marburg has risen to over 300. The high rate of death is due mainly to exposure at funerals and at home. WHO stated that "No cases have been reported outside Uige for the past five weeks." The people of Angola need to be educated on how to handle relatives who have contracted the disease. One way it is spreading is in "caring for loved ones in the final stages of illness or through washing and kissing bodies after death in accordance with local custom. The rare haemorrhagic fever is transmitted through bodily fluids including blood, sweat, saliva and tears. Most people usually die within days after massive bleeding."
The last Marburg outbreak was in the Congo in 1998-2000. 123 people had died.
